Two cars are on a collision course. One is going right 18 m/s and has a mass of 860kg. The other is going left at 24 m/s and has a mass of 840 kg.

1. Find the total initial momentum of the two cars

2. The cars collide and stick to each other. Find the velocity immediately after the collision.

3. What's the change in kinetic energy of the two-car system?

to find the total you add, not subtract.
first car = 15480 yes
second car = -20160 so disagree
p = 15480-20160 = - 4680

total mass = 1700 kg
1700 v = -4680
v = - 2.75 m/s

(1/2)860(18^2)+(1/2)840(24^2)-(1/2)(1700)(2.75)^2
